How many centiliter/second in 1 cubic inch/hour? The answer is 0.00045519622878086. We assume you are converting between centilitre/second and cubic inch/hour. You can view more details on each measurement unit: centiliter/second or cubic inch/hour The SI derived unit for volume flow rate is the cubic meter/second. 1 cubic meter/second is equal to 100000 centiliter/second, or 219685475.57572 cubic inch/hour.
